2. ZVD Installation and Wiring
The ZVD AC vector drive is sold in a NEMA 12 control cabinet and is intended to be
part of a Zenith Products Division fluid handling solution. For customers who desire to
mount the drive in their own cabinet, the ZVD is also sold as a standalone NEMA 1
drive.
2.1.1 NEMA 1 Standalone
If purchased as a NEMA 1 standalone drive, the location and installation of the ZVD
should adhere to the following constraints:
2.1.1.1 Do not mount the ZVD drive near heat-radiating elements or in
direct sunlight.
2.1.1.2 Do not install the ZVD drive in a place subjected to high tem-
perature, high humidity, excessive vibration, corrosive gasses
or liquids, or airborne dust or metallic particles.
2.1.1.3 Mount the ZVD drive vertically and do not restrict the air flow to
the heat sink fins.
2.1.1.4 Allow sufficient space around the unit for heat dissipation.
Approximately 6 inches should be allowed above and below
the drive and 2 inches on each side.
2.1.2 NEMA 12
If purchased as a drive in a NEMA 12 cabinet, the location and installation of the ZVD
should adhere to the following constraints:
2.1.2.1 Do not mount the NEMA 12 ZVD drive near heat-radiating
elements or in direct sunlight.
2.1.2.2 Do not install the NEMA 12 ZVD drive in a place subjected to
high temperature, high humidity, excessive vibration, corrosive
gasses or liquids, or water spray.
2.1.2.3 Mount the NEMA 12 ZVD drive vertically, allowing a minimum of
6 inches above and below the control panel and 2 inches
behind the panel for air flow and convection cooling.
2.2 Wiring
2.1 Installation
The ZVD drive will arrive with all internal wiring of the NEMA 12 cabinet complete, for
most customer requirements. The customer will be required to wire to the terminal strip
mounted inside the cabinet. If the customer desires to use some available functions of
the ZVD that are considered non-routine, the customer may have to wire to the ZVD,
itself. If the ZVD drive is ordered as a NEMA 1 standalone drive, the customer is
required to make all connections to the drive.
2.2.1 General
CAUTION: TO PREVENT PERSONNEL ELECTROCUTION OR DAMAGE TO THE
EQUIPMENT, MAKE SURE ALL POWER TO THE ZVD IS REMOVED BEFORE MAKING
ANY WIRING CONNECTIONS OR CHANGES.
Wiring practices must conform to applicable local electric codes and the National
Electric Code (NEC). If installed in a country outside the USA, wiring practices should
conform to the electric codes of the country the ZVD is installed in.
2.2.1.1
Input power to the control cabinet must be supplied through an
appropriately sized circuit breaker or fused disconnect that is
within easy reach of the cabinet.
